Transaction e9ced858d288833f6ca63faeebbb62a4cc7ae62b334a535ba87ae7a60c31a499

10 Input
1 Outputs
  • e9ced858d288833f6ca63faeebbb62a4cc7ae62b334a535ba87ae7a60c31a499:0
  • value  6453401
    address  3CUCAyq25C1dM67ePLMxVRSASgvEc6MBMU